Output 5dbebf20faa66b7cf636edd32cd8451849e52be565193b7f3a6ac288eecae21f:69

value
102508
script pubkey
OP_0 OP_PUSHBYTES_20 6819a04c7d394b6d6bc3b696d01562be7fdbb67a
address
bc1qdqv6qnra899k667rk6tdq9tzhelahdn6mfzw6y
transaction
5dbebf20faa66b7cf636edd32cd8451849e52be565193b7f3a6ac288eecae21f
confirmations
172872
spent
true